    This issue may arise when some of the Windows components or applications gets corrupted.

    I suggest you to perform SFC scan and check if it helps.

    System File Checker (SFC) is a utility in Microsoft Windows that allows users to scan for and restore corruptions in Windows system files. Perform System File Check (SFC), and then check if this fixes the issue.

    1. Press the Windows button + X on your keyboard, a mini dialogue box will appear.

    2. Choose Command Prompt (Admin). You must run the command prompt in Administrator level.

    3. On the command prompt type sfc /scannow and hit enter.

    4. If everything went okay and no errors were found, restart your computer and see if the issue re-occurs.

    If the issue still persists, I suggest you to create a new user account and check if the issue persists in the new account.
